Descripción general

Ubicación del establecimiento
Si decides alojarte en Cours Et Pavillons, disfrutarás de una fantástica ubicación en pleno centro de Pekín, a menos de diez minutos a pie de Shichahai y Nanluoguxiang. Además, este hotel de 4 estrellas se encuentra a 1,6 km de Ciudad Prohibida y a 1,5 km de Calle Wangfujing.

Habitaciones
Te sentirás como en tu propia casa en cualquiera de las 4 habitaciones con minibar. Las camas cuentan con colchones con una capa de acolchado adicional, edredón de plumas y ropa de cama de alta calidad para descansar plácidamente. Se ofrece una conexión a Internet por cable y wifi gratis. El cuarto de baño está provisto de artículos de higiene personal gratuitos y secadores de pelo.

Servicios
Con bicicletas de alquiler y muchas otras instalaciones recreativas a tu disposición, no te quedará ni un minuto libre. Tienes también una terraza y jardín donde sentarte a contemplar el paisaje. Otros servicios de este hotel incluyen conexión a Internet wifi gratis, servicios de conserjería y servicio de celebración de bodas.

Para comer
Acércate a uno de los 2 restaurantes de este hotel para comer algo, o aprovecha el servicio de habitaciones las 24 horas. Qué mejor forma de acabar el día que con una bebida en el bar o lounge. Se ofrece un desayuno a la carta todos los días de 07:30 a 09:30 con un coste adicional.

Servicios de negocios y otros
Tendrás conexión a Internet por cable gratis, check-in exprés y tintorería a tu disposición. Hay un aparcamiento limitado disponible.

    We decided to stay at Cours et Pavillons based on the recommendation of a friend who stayed there a couple of years ago. We do not like big hotels and generally prefer smaller operations, so this hotel fit the bill: The wing we stayed at (the older one) has four rooms around a single courtyard and we were mostly on our own through our 5 night stay. The room itself was done in excellent taste (with quality antiques) and it was huge. The service staff is about 5 or 6, so we got to know them all. They were all friendly but only one of them speaks fluent enough English, luckily he was there most of the time to help us get around. The location is practical for sightseeing, but it is in the middle of a Hutong-- which is characterful but (with all due respect) rather smelly, dirty and drab. The hotel feels like an oasis within the neighborhood. It looks like it is the pet project of a local magnate, featuring a deserted cigar bar with a display of about 100 exotic and tantalizing bottles of malt that are off limits to guests. The on-site restaurant is correct but has a rather limited menu (as should be expected). Breakfast is likewise limited but competent, except for the coffee and tea which are of a horrible quality for such an exclusive place. This is one of the details that signal a bit of a lack of oversight-- as is the repeating loop of songs in the dining hall, the complete lack of watchable channels in an otherwise super nice in-room TV set, and the tired attire of the unfortunate staff who have to wear it day in day out. We got ourselves what seemed to be a really good deal by prepaying our stay (literally 50% off). It was a very fair deal after all, but I would not have been too glad had I paid their rack rate.

    My sister and me stayed here in dec . It was a good stay hotel externally ancient looking but has all the modern emenities for a comfortable stay . The lane inside to the hotel is very narrow so expect to pull your own baggage as taxis are very reluctant to enter . Its around 300 mtr walk from the main road . Rooms were very comfortable and centrally heated including the floors . The staff is very courteous and helpful . The only reason I didnt give it 5 star is cause of location even though its in the hutong area , there are better hotels area wise to stay .
